Description
Unspecified vulnerability in the Oracle Retail Point-of-Service component in Oracle Retail Applications 13.4, 14.0, and 14.1 allows local users to affect confidentiality via vectors related to Mobile POS, a different vulnerability than CVE-2016-0436, CVE-2016-0437, and CVE-2016-0438..
